Bug#523025: fglrx-modules-2.6-686: Same problem here
Package: fglrx-modules-2.6-686
Version: 2:2.6.26-2+lenny1
Severity: normal
I can support the initial bug report. The prepacked fglrx-modules
contain an incompatible kernel module as stated in Xorg.0.log:
(II) LoadModule: "fglrx"
(II) Loading /usr/lib/xorg/modules/drivers//fglrx_drv.so
(II) Module fglrx: vendor="FireGL - ATI Technologies Inc."
compiled for 7.1.0, module version = 8.58.2
Module class: X.Org Video Driver
(II) fglrx(0): Kernel Module Version Information:
(II) fglrx(0): Name: fglrx
(II) fglrx(0): Version: 8.56.4
(II) fglrx(0): Date: Dec 1 2008
(II) fglrx(0): Desc: ATI FireGL DRM kernel module
(WW) fglrx(0): Kernel Module version does *not* match driver.
(EE) fglrx(0): incompatible kernel module detected - HW accelerated
OpenGL will not work
The driver originates from the package fglrx-driver 1:9-2-2, which
recommands fglrx-modules-2.6.26-2-686 2.6.26+8-12-2+lenny1
The symptom on my single head setup is simply 3D acceleration only done
by Mesa GLX Indirect, which ultimatly means, that the package does not
work.
